DENTAL ASSISTANT PRACTICE EXAM
When taking blood, the exhaust valve should be released at a rate of?
A. 4-6 mm Hg per second
B . 2-3 mm Hg per second
C. 1-2 mm Hg per second
D. 6-8 mm Hg per second - Answers -B . 2-3 mm Hg per second

A normal adult respiration rate is:

A. 10-20 breaths per minute
B. 30-40 breaths per minute
C. 40-50 breaths per minute
D. 50-60 breaths per minute - Answers -A. 10-20 breaths per minute

The appearance of free gingivae is:

A. stippled
B. smooth
C. blunt
D. dull - Answers -A. Stippled

The depth of a normal gingival sulcus is:

A. 2-3 mm
B. 4 mm
C. 5 mm
D. 1 mm - Answers -A. 2-3 mm

Before pulp testing, the teeth should be:

A. dried
B. moistened
C. Separated with wooden wedges
D. acid-etched - Answers -A. dried

Which of the following are benefits of a correctly placed rubber dam?

A. increased efficiency of the dental team
B. driest operating field possible
C. soft tissue retraction
D. all of the above - Answers -D. all of the above

Which of the following is used as a matrix for a Class III restoration?

A. copper band

, B. Tofflemire
C. Celluloid
D. Ivory band - Answers -C. Celluloid

Which of the following medication are used for treating angina pectoris?

A. Adrenalin
B. phenytoin (Dilantin)
C. Diasepam (Valium)
D. Nitroglycerin - Answers -D. Nitroglycerin

Which of the following are examples of critical instruments?

A. needles, cutting instruments, blades
B. face masks, clothing
C. X-ray equipment, film holders
D. All instruments used in a procedure - Answers -A. needles, cutting instruments,
blades

To be considered acceptable for use in dentistry, a chemical must be able to kill:

A. the HIV virus
B. the hepatitis B virus
C. tuberculosis bacteria
D. Legionella bacteria - Answers -C. tuberculosis bacteria

Which of the following chemicals are capable of causing a severe tissue reaction:

A. synthetic phenol
B. alcohol
C. glutaraldehyde
D. Iodophors - Answers -C. glutaraldehyde

Which of the following disinfectants is the LEAST effective on dried blood or saliva?

A. Chlorine
B. iodophors
C. alcohol
D. glutaraldehyde - Answers -C. alcohol
